    Jane Eyre's cousin John Eyre bullied Jane Eyre and knocked Jane Eyre to the ground, Jane Eyre resisted and was locked up in the Red House by Jane Eyre's aunt, Mrs. Reed.

    Jane Eyre's parents died when she was young, and Jane Eyre's uncle adopted Jane Eyre, who soon died.

    Jane Eyre was in an even more difficult situation. Uncle is alive and can protect Jane Eyre, but when my uncle leaves, my aunt treats Jane Eyre as a thorn in her flesh, looking for Jane Eyre's faults everywhere.

    Jane Eyre was locked up in the red house by her aunt and did not even give her a candle, which made Jane Eyre extremely terrifying and eerie, because this red house was the morgue where Jane Eyre's uncle died. The little girl, who was less than ten years old, begged her aunt to no avail.

    When Jane Eyre came out of the red house, she fell ill with fright.

    Are all demand curves sloping to the bottom right?

    In general, when an item** goes up, people buy less. Chapter 4 refers to this normal behavior as the law of demand. This pattern manifests itself in the demand curve sloping to the lower right.

    However, as far as economic theory is concerned, the demand curve also sometimes slopes to the upper right. In other words, consumers sometimes defy the law of demand and buy more when one item rises. To illustrate how this can happen, look at Figure 21-12.

    In this example, the consumer buys two items – meat and potatoes. Initially, the consumer budget constraint line was a straight line from A to B. The best advantage is c.

    When the potato ** rises, the budget constraint line moves inward and is now a straight line from A to D. Now the best thing is e. It is important to note that the rise in potatoes has led consumers to buy more potatoes.

    The Red House is where Jane Eyre's uncle died, and there is still a portrait of her uncle in it, which is usually uninhabited. Young Jane had a deep fear of the Red House.

    The reason why Jane Eyre was imprisoned in the Red House: Jane Eyre's cousin John bullied her, and she finally couldn't bear the long-term bullying and fought with John backhand, but her aunt favored her son and thought Jane was a liar. Trying to defend herself against the injustice, she confronted her aunt, who was furious and imprisoned Jane in the Red House.
